TFC wants advisers to use online tools

Brokers need to make the most of the information systems available to them in order to identify remortgage leads from their client lists, according to specialist mortgage distributor TFC Homeloans.

The firm believes brokers should increasingly look to plan and prioritise their efforts to ensure they focus their time and energy on those clients who are likely to be considering applying for a new mortgage.

With a range of technologies available, brokers who are registered on TFC's online OMIS system can review their case history and identify which clients are coming to an end of their fixed rate period.

Mathew Darnell, head of IT for TFC Homeloans, said: "With brokers finding the current market extremely challenging, it has become more important than ever to quickly identify viable business opportunities. Our online management information system OMIS is a powerful IT tool which enables fast access to insightful information."
